Gentoo Websites Logo
Go to: Gentoo Home Documentation Forums Lists Bugs Planet Store Wiki Get Gentoo!
Bug 246977 - net-www/awstats-6.9 broken Manifest
Summary: net-www/awstats-6.9 broken Manifest
Status: RESOLVED FIXED
Alias: None
Product: Gentoo Linux
Classification: Unclassified
Component: New packages (show other bugs)
Hardware: x86 Linux
: High normal (vote)
Assignee: Gentoo Web Application Packages Maintainers
URL:
Whiteboard:
Keywords:
Depends on:
Blocks:
 
Reported: 2008-11-15 19:56 UTC by Josef Kovacs
Modified: 2009-01-24 17:18 UTC (History)
4 users (show)

See Also:
Package list:
Runtime testing required: ---


Attachments

Note You need to log in before you can comment on or make changes to this bug.
Description Josef Kovacs 2008-11-15 19:56:48 UTC
Downloaded filesize of awstat-6.9.tar.gz differs from the expected one in the Manifest file. 

>>> Emerging (1 of 1) net-www/awstats-6.9 to /
>>> Downloading 'http://awstats.sourceforge.net/files/awstats-6.9.tar.gz'
--2008-11-15 20:29:56--  http://awstats.sourceforge.net/files/awstats-6.9.tar.gz
Aufl�sen des Hostnamen �awstats.sourceforge.net�.... 216.34.181.96
Verbindungsaufbau zu awstats.sourceforge.net|216.34.181.96|:80... verbunden.
HTTP Anforderung gesendet, warte auf Antwort... 200 OK
L�nge: 1119817 (1,1M) [application/x-gzip]
In �/usr/portage/distfiles/awstats-6.9.tar.gz� speichern.

100%[===========================================================>] 1.119.817    926K/s   in 1,2s

2008-11-15 20:29:58 (926 KB/s) - �/usr/portage/distfiles/awstats-6.9.tar.gz� gespeichert [1119817/1119817]

 * checking ebuild checksums ;-) ...                                                           [ ok ]
 * checking auxfile checksums ;-) ...                                                          [ ok ]
 * checking miscfile checksums ;-) ...                                                         [ ok ]
 * checking awstats-6.9.tar.gz ;-) ...                                                         [ !! ]

!!! Digest verification failed:
!!! /usr/portage/distfiles/awstats-6.9.tar.gz
!!! Reason: Filesize does not match recorded size
!!! Got: 1119817
!!! Expected: 1106301
Comment 1 Benedikt Böhm (RETIRED) gentoo-dev 2008-11-17 13:19:30 UTC
fixed, thanks
Comment 2 Peter Waller 2008-11-30 22:53:52 UTC
(In reply to comment #1)
> fixed, thanks
> 

Upstream changed their files again, so this problem is back.

6.9 is a beta version, according to http://awstats.sourceforge.net/ - why is 6.9 stable in portage, and why is 6.7 not still around?
Comment 3 Gunnar Wrobel (RETIRED) gentoo-dev 2008-12-03 11:01:25 UTC
www-apps/awstats-6.7 has been removed for security reasons. Stabling a nightly snapshot was a dumb thing to do. My mistake but I did not know it was a snapshot as it has a version number. I currently hope they get their act together and push out a release soon.
Comment 4 Schickel 2008-12-04 08:14:06 UTC
It seems not fixed. I've got the error:

# emerge -av awstats

These are the packages that would be merged, in order:

Calculating dependencies... done!
[ebuild  N    ] net-www/awstats-6.9  USE="apache2 -geoip -vhosts" 1,094 kB 

Total: 1 package (1 new), Size of downloads: 1,094 kB

Would you like to merge these packages? [Yes/No] 
>>> Verifying ebuild Manifests...

>>> Emerging (1 of 1) net-www/awstats-6.9 to /
!!! Previously fetched file: 'awstats-6.9.tar.gz'
!!! Reason: Filesize does not match recorded size
!!! Got:      1119911
!!! Expected: 1119817
Refetching... File renamed to '/usr/portage/distfiles/awstats-6.9.tar.gz._checksum_failure_.xQbDMd'

>>> Downloading 'http://awstats.sourceforge.net/files/awstats-6.9.tar.gz'
--2008-12-04 09:06:46--  http://awstats.sourceforge.net/files/awstats-6.9.tar.gz
Resolving awstats.sourceforge.net... 216.34.181.96
Connecting to awstats.sourceforge.net|216.34.181.96|:80... connected.
HTTP request sent, awaiting response... 200 OK
Length: 1119911 (1.1M) [application/x-gzip]
Saving to: `/usr/portage/distfiles/awstats-6.9.tar.gz'

100%[===========================================================>] 1,119,911    890K/s   in 1.2s    

2008-12-04 09:06:48 (890 KB/s) - `/usr/portage/distfiles/awstats-6.9.tar.gz' saved [1119911/1119911]

 * checking ebuild checksums ;-) ...                                                           [ ok ]
 * checking auxfile checksums ;-) ...                                                          [ ok ]
 * checking miscfile checksums ;-) ...                                                         [ ok ]
 * checking awstats-6.9.tar.gz ;-) ...                                                         [ !! ]

!!! Digest verification failed:
!!! /usr/portage/distfiles/awstats-6.9.tar.gz
!!! Reason: Filesize does not match recorded size
!!! Got: 1119911
!!! Expected: 1119817

Please take a look at this :)
Comment 5 Gunnar Wrobel (RETIRED) gentoo-dev 2008-12-04 16:22:35 UTC
Yeah, I just commented on the bug. Anyway I guess I can't change the situation now so I guess I have to bump it once in a while until upstream releases a stable version.

Bumped and marked as resolved for the time being.
Comment 6 Eddie Parker 2009-01-04 01:37:35 UTC
Horrible hack for those of you caught in a situation like I was (needing awstats, but couldn't even install an older version):

rm /usr/portage/net-www/awstats/Manifest
ebuild /usr/portage/net-www/awstats/awstats-6.9.ebuild digest
emerge -av awstats

That should do the trick, since there doesn't seem to be a decent alternative until they fix the upstream package.
Comment 7 Ronnie Karstenberg 2009-01-07 18:21:20 UTC
According to http://awstats.sourceforge.net/ awstats 6.9 is marked as stable on 28 Dec 2008.
Is it possible to update the ebuild in portage?
Comment 8 Joshua Pettett 2009-01-24 17:18:52 UTC
It's happening again...

('Filesize does not match recorded size', 1125906L, 1119911)
!!! Fetched file: awstats-6.9.tar.gz VERIFY FAILED!
!!! Reason: Filesize does not match recorded size
!!! Got:      1125906
!!! Expected: 1119911